Answer:
The probability that it snows 8 inches or more in a given March is 0.11123
Step-by-step explanation:
To calculate this probability, we shall need to calculate the z-score first
Mathematically;
z-score = (x - mean)/SD
in this question, x = 8 inches
mean = 3.55 inches
SD = 3.65 inches
So the z-score will be;
(8-3.55)/3.65 = 1.22
So the probability we want to calculate is;
P ( z > 1.22)
we can calculate this using the standard normal distribution table
So P( z > 1.22) = 0.11123
